About National General Holdings:

National General Holdings was an American insurance holding company headquartered in New York City. It offered a wide range of insurance products, including personal and commercial automobile, homeowners, umbrella, recreational vehicle, supplemental health, and other niche insurance products. The company was acquired by Allstate Corporation in January 2021.
